Foreign Language Interpreting

In the Kansas City area, there is an urgent need for formal training to improve the number of qualified foreign language interpreters, particularly in the judicial and health care settings.

Our program will prepare functionally-bilingual students to work as entry-level interpreters in health care and legal contexts.
